Job Duties & Responsibilities:

Product Strategy:

  • Collaborate with stakeholders to define and refine the product vision and strategy.
  • Develop a deep understanding of customer needs and pain points.
  • Conduct comprehensive market research to stay abreast of industry trends and competitor landscapes.

Product Development:

  • Work closely with development teams, providing clear and detailed product requirements.
  • Create and maintain the product backlog, prioritizing features based on business value and customer impact.
  • Act as the point of contact for all product-related queries during the development lifecycle.

Cross-Functional Collaboration:

  • Facilitate communication between design, engineering, marketing, and customer support teams.
  • Conduct regular sprint reviews, retrospectives, and planning sessions to ensure alignment and continuous improvement.

Hands-On Approach:

  • Dive into the details, be hands-on, and proactively address challenges that arise during development.
  • Demonstrate a strong technical understanding to effectively communicate with the development team.

Quality Assurance:

  • Ensure the delivered product meets high-quality standards and aligns with the defined acceptance criteria.
  • Conduct thorough testing and validation to guarantee a seamless user experience.

User Experience:

  • Collaborate with UX/UI designers to create intuitive and visually appealing product interfaces.
  • Advocate for a user-centric approach throughout the product development lifecycle.
